Our dike breaching research published in WRR

Overtopping of fluvial dikes (or levees) can lead to the failure of the dike and massive flooding in the protected areas. Flood risk management requires accurate predictions of the breach expansion and of the flow through the breach. Existing methods are limited to frontal dikes (embankment dams) and do not apply for fluvial dikes.

A new tool for automatic baseflow separation

Base flow represents the groundwater contribution to river flow. Its estimation is of overwhelming importance in hydrological modeling and water resource management, particularly during low flow periods. We propose a new automatic procedure to calibrate a filter used for deriving base flow from measured river flow. The method operationality and robustness is demonstrated for a broad range of catchments.

The research group HECE is an associated partner in the DEUFI project recently approved by the leading French research agency ANR. Gathering partners from the academic, governmental, and private sector, DEUFI aims at mitigating the impacts of urban flooding, through an improved understanding the flow dynamics between streets and building structures in urban environments.
